What does the word 'prosthetic leg' mean?
Answer
A prosthetic leg is an artificial leg that helps a person move around more easily after losing a leg. Arunima Sinha used a prosthetic leg during her journey back to mountaineering.
What is a 'feat' in the context of Arunima Sinha's story?
Answer
A feat is an achievement that is difficult and impressive. Climbing Mount Everest with a prosthetic leg was a remarkable feat because it required courage, training, and strong will.

Why did Arunima approach Bachendri Pal?
Answer
Arunima approached Bachendri Pal to guide her in her attempt to climb Everest. Bachendri Pal was the first Indian woman to summit Everest and gave Arunima encouragement and support.
